Canton, CT Auto Wreck, Dec 1956

WOMAN, 31, HURLED 90 FEET IN CRASH

CANTON, Dec. 28--(AP)--Mrs. Arlene George, 31, of Winsted was injured critically last night when she was thrown about 90 feet from her car in a crash at a busy highway intersection.

Mrs. George was taken to Hartford hospital where her name was placed on the danger list.

Witnesses said she apparently was alone in the car which hit a three-foot embankment along Route 44, caromed off, then turned over about 100 feet down the road.

Mrs. George, they said, was thrown about 90 feet beyond her car.

The Bridgeport Post, Bridgeport, CT 28 Dec 1956
